Description
Maarc Calx-LC is a premium light-cure, fluoride-releasing, radiopaque cavity liner and base material specially designed to provide reliable protection and support beneath restorative materials. Formulated for use with both composite resins and conventional filling materials, it offers excellent compatibility by chemically bonding to adhesive primers, composites, and other resin-based restoratives, while also achieving a strong micromechanical bond with dentin. Ideal for indirect pulp capping, it helps protect the pulp and encourages the formation of secondary dentine, supporting long-term tooth vitality. Its acid-resistant formulation provides effective protection during the etching technique, safeguarding the underlying tooth structure from acid exposure. The material is easy to apply with a quick and direct placement method, making it convenient for clinical use. With its low solubility in oral fluids, Maarc Calx-LC ensures durability and stability over time, while its radiopaque nature allows clear visibility on radiographs. This versatile liner serves as an excellent base under all types of filling materials, ensuring enhanced restoration performance and longevity.

Directions for Use
- Prepare the cavity by removing caries and cleaning the tooth surface thoroughly.
- Dry the cavity gently without desiccating the dentin.
- Apply a thin layer of Maarc Calx-LC directly over the deep dentin area or near the pulp exposure site.
- Light cure for 20–40 seconds using a compatible dental curing light.
- Once cured, proceed with etching, bonding, and placement of the final restorative material such as composite or conventional filling material.
- Ensure complete coverage in areas indicated for indirect pulp capping or cavity lining.
